Postby Father Latour » Mon Jan 07, 2013 8:52 am

I think Dallane misunderstood the question.

There's no reason for that "(Crop)" thing to be there, or for hay to be singled out in the table. Hay just raises the influence % like any other influence affecting fertilizer.

I just edited it out to avoid further confusion of this sort.
